“Blackwing” is an archetype full of DARK Winged Beast monsters, whose main gameplay revolves around spam monsters flooding the field and Synchro summons.

Although this Deck is no longer as strong as before due to some cards being put on the banned list, it can still be played quite stably thanks to Black Whirlwind. Something that can help you have up to 2-3 powerful Synchro monsters in just 1 turn

If you are someone who has never experienced the BlackWing deck, reading through this skill you will see that it is quite weak and nothing special. But the truth is not so, this skill helps BW much faster so the usage percentage of this skill is up to 100%.

Adding the Field Mountain card buffs 200 ATK is not much different from the old skills but remember that Black WhirlWind will search for a monster lower ATK than the summoned monster. Simoon has 1600 ATK, so when we summon Blackwing - Zepyros the Elito, we will search for Simoon to extend the combo.
In addition, adding Hogan's Ace card will reduce one slot for this card in the extra so we can combine it with the trap card Blackbird Close. In addition, the second ability of the skill also combines very well with Black-Winged Dragon.

Simoon's normal summoning effect is considered an effect, meaning it does not count towards your normal once-per-turn summoning rule. Black Whirlwind's effect activates when Simoon is on the field, and you can normal summon another monster to activate Black Whirlwind again.

We often take advantage of this opportunity to summon Simoon and then use Black Whirlwind to search for Oroshi. Special Summon Oroshi and combine it with Simoon to Synchro summon a level 7 monster. If you already have a tuner in hand, you can consider using Black Whirlwind from Simoon to search for Zephyros instead.

Blackwings has always been quite weak when Black Whirlwind is not present, but thanks to Simoon, we now have a way to bring it deep without being negated by monsters like Legendary Six Samurai - Shi En and Silent Magician.

Black Whirlwind is the deck's core searcher card and it can be activated up to twice per turn if you use Simoon's effect.

If you are using a skill like Harpies' Hunting Ground or Peak Performance, summoning Simoon will grant an additional monster with less than 1800 ATK (instead of 1600), allowing you to search Zephyros. If you already have Black Whirlwind in hand, remember to activate it before using Simoon's effect so you can search twice.

During the End Phase, Black Whirlwind placed on the field by Simoon's ability is sent to the GY and you take -1000 LP, but you can prevent this from happening by regaining the Countinuous Spell to your hand via its Eff. Blackwing - Zephyros the Elite.

Zephyros is the ideal monster in that you always want to use it to Synchro, then it will stay in the grave. Once it is in the grave, you can activate its effect by returning Black Whirlwind to your hand to Synchro out a cloak monster or simply add a third monster to attack at the same time.

You can easily search for Zephyros if you are using a skill that gives you +200 ATK like Mountain / Harpies' Hunting Ground, then activate Simoon's effect.

Similar to Bora, Kris is a level 4 Blackwing, who can special summon himself if you control another Blackwing. It is also resistant to being destroyed by Spell/Trap, once per turn, with 1900 ATK able to search all other BlackWings swimming with Black Whirlwind. The only problem with Kris is that it is limited to being special summoned only once per turn, so you don't want to have a lot of these cards in your hand.

However, it is still a Core card used in the deck because it is used to make good Synchro materials and normal summons. If you don't have much money :v , you can substitute one Kris for a third Bora.

Blackwings do recover things from their graves, but it is not an essential ability. Therefore, the decision whether you choose Ancient Fairy or Ancient Pixie will be up to you.

When facing decks like Shiranui or Crystron that use graves better than Blackwings, it's better to synchro Ancient Pixie Dragon and activate Necrovalley to keep the opponent from playing the game. This also limits you from using Hawk Joe, but what's more important is stopping your opponent properly.

When facing decks like Gouki and Gravekeeper that can use Necrovalley as a control card and are not disrupted by Necrovalley itself, we can choose Ancient Fairy Dragon to destroy the opponent's Necrovalley. This allows you to search your own Necrovalley to thin your deck but does not activate it. Without Necrovally on the field, we can freely create powerful combos with Hawk Joe.

Raikiri is one of three level 7 Blackwing Synchros cards that the deck needs. With how easily Blackwings are summoned to the field, this card can destroy more than 2 cards (if you have 2 other Blackwings on the field). Its tuner effect is useful when used in conjunction with Blackwing - Steam the Cloak to create an easy level 8 Synchros. Note that this card's eff is "soft one per turn", meaning you can reuse its effect if it leaves and returns to the field.

Hawk Joe's revive effect can be used to force monsters with high ATK onto the field. This effect will mainly be used to revive your Synchro monsters. Usually, your opponent will destroy Raikiri to remove the effect that destroys many of your cards. In that case, you can revive Raikiri with Hawk Joe's effect.

With another Blackwing on the field, Raikiri will be able to use his effect immediately. Resurrection also gives this deck good comeback potential, so much so that summoning Hawk Joe when you're on the losing end can turn the tide of your game.

Redirecting effects targeting Hawk Joe is actually a good form of protection, allowing Hawk Joe to dodge things like Fiendish Chain, Raigeki Break, and Ballista Squad. But it can be expensive because you essentially have to sacrifice another monster on your field. Hawk Joe's revive effect can allow you to redirect targeted effects, then you can simply revive that monster next turn.

1. Banish any other Blackwing using Blackwing - Simoon the Poison Wind's effect and Normal Summon him. Use Black Whirlwind to search for Blackwing - Jin the Rain Shadow

2. Normal Summon Jin and use Black Whirlwind to search for Blackwing - Oroshi the Squall

3. Synchro Summon Blackwing Tamer - Obsidian Hawk Joe uses Simoon and Jin.

4. Use Hawk Joe's effect to summon Simoon again.


5. Special Summon Oroshi

6. Synchro LV7 monsters with Oroshi and Simoon
If you already have Oroshi in hand, this combo is capable of countering your opponent using Floodgate Trap Hole on Jin, as you can special summon Oroshi, Synchro Summon Hawk Joe with him, then use Use Oroshi's effect to flip Jin back. You can then continue with the combo as planned.

7. If you suspect your opponent saved his Floodgate Trap Hole for your Synchro summon, Synchro Summon Assault Blackwing - Raikiri the Rain Shower instead of Hawk Joe using the Oroshi trick, then use the Raikiris effect to destroy destroy it.
